The Legacy of the Jordan 1įor his last game playing at Madison Square Garden as a Bull, Jordan chose to wear his Jordan 1s, the first shoe he wore to play at MSG, his favorite place to play, he says in the documentary. ![]() It was more than a status symbol-you knew that this guy was the guy." Jordans made sneakers part of pop culture. "For a kid, it was almost like owning a light saber, from Star Wars," rapper Nas explains in the documentary. The shoe became a must-have status symbol of the late '80s and '90s-and it's still a street style staple today. Jordan was reportedly fined $5,000 for every game he wore the banned Air Jordan 1 sneakers, and Nike paid the fines, happy to capitalize on the publicity.īut, when it comes to Air Jordans' popularity, the rest is history. As legend has it, the NBA actually banned the first iteration of Michael's Jordans, stating they violated the league's rule that a sneaker must be mostly white and reflect the colors of the team's jersey. ![]()
